Here are the top 7 JavaScript libraries for front-end website designers. D3.js. Pts.js Today, according to JavaScript Scene, traditional JavaScript libraries remain important but face increased competition from JavaScript frameworks such as React, Angular, Node.js, and Ember.js. When autocomplete results are available use up and down arrows to review and enter to select. Phoria.js. The Chart js is an HTML5 based JavaScript library for creating animated, interactive, and customizable charts and graphs. However, its primary focus is vector based drawings instead of raster images. The Paper.js library is another free and open source solution for people who want to draw using JavaScript. Raphal is totally free under the MIT License and available on GitHub for download. JavaScript Charting Libraries: Introduction. Today. Can you draw with JavaScript? Author Scott Murray teaches you the fundamental concepts and methods of D3, a JavaScript library that lets you express data visually in a web browser. It allows you to bind arbitrary data to a Document Object Model (DOM), and then apply data-driven transformations to the document. A p5.js library can be any JavaScript code that extends or adds to the p5.js core functionality. 19.Chartkick.JS. So if you're looking for a tool to generate components and helpers, help with project layouts, and streamline your process, check out Glimmer. These libraries make it possible to create complex animations using simple code. * Use templates for Nodes, Links, and Groups, which can be arbi. The complexity and flexibility of D3.js results in it being a time-consuming tool to learn for many users. Follow through animations made easy. A little bit about the performance of Cisco networking equipment. CanvasXpress. However, its primary focus is vector-based drawings instead of raster images. D3 is incredibly flexible; probably more so than any other JavaScript visualization library at the time of this posting. Morris.js is a . 6. Fabric.js. Steps for drawing a line in JavaScript. TypeScript Definitions: Built-In. We cover libraries offering a predefined palette of components to reuse as well as lower-level libraries focusing on graph primitives. First, create a new line by calling the beginPath() method. The Chart js is an HTML5 based JavaScript library for creating animated, interactive, and customizable charts and graphs. This lightweight animation library clocks 35K+ stars on GitHub. React + Canvas = Love. It's dependent on WebGL to create and render 3D animations in the browser. This library offers 3d charts which are pretty rare amongst most charting libraries which definitely gives it an edge. To include a library in your sketch, link it . Development started in 2005 and while the original project is archived, this fork is still continuing the work. This article will introduce the top 5 JavaScript data grid libraries, with an accompanying feature comparison to help you pick the best one for your next project. Apr 6, 2015 - A list of the best JavaScript drawing libraries. GitHub Stars. Anime.js. JointJS is a complete toolkit for building fully interactive diagramming and modeling applications that run in modern browsers. See Software. There are two categories of libraries. Anime.js is a lightweight JavaScript animation library with a simple, yet powerful API. It can work with a large amount of data with ease. The DHTMLX Diagram component makes it possible to build different types of diagrams . ApexCharts works in all modern web browsers, including Chrome, Safari, Firefox, Opera, IE8+, and iOS. Atrament.js is a tiny JS library for beautiful drawing and handwriting on the HTML Canvas, it enables the user to draw smooth, natural drawings and handwriting on the HTML canvas using a touchpad or the mouse. It helps you to create cross-platform and Ajax-based websites efficiently. Press J to jump to the feed. You must use a script to actually draw the graphics. Literally Canvas is an awesome HTML5 drawing widget, but React.js is a dependency. JavaScriptDeveloper rating: Demo 1 Demo 2 Demo 3 ; WMS Javascript Library Use this library in combination with the Web Map Server (WMS) to obtain the static image of the requested map. This library is used, for instance, in Draw.io. Here are the top 7 JavaScript libraries for front-end website designers. Here, we draw a few rectangles on the canvas. 4. The Paper.js library is another free and open-source solution for people who want to draw using JavaScript. This article discusses the top 10 JavaScript animation libraries for creating stunning animations with high performance and stability. Flotr enables you to draw appealing graphs in most modern browsers with an easy to learn syntax. 4.6K. Press question mark to learn the rest of the keyboard shortcuts 06. It also supports many of the chart types used in day-to-day visualizations. Below is the list of the top 10 JavaScript libraries. LightGl.js is based on the WebGL framework and is considered the fastest and lightest library for rendering 3D on the browser. Apart from . Rickshaw. AboutWhy do we track the best of JavaScript since 2015; RELATED PROJECTS. Pts.js mxGraph is a fully client-side library that uses SVG and HTML for rendering your models. In this post, I'll show you some of the best free and open source JavaScript drawing libraries. Chartkick.js is a library that allows you to create beautiful charts with one line of JavaScript. A fab library for building diagrams and visualisations (Image credit: D3) D3 creates data bindings between arbitrary DOM objects and elements stored in the code behind. 9. JavaScript Rising Stars. dependent packages 20 total releases 35 most recent commit 2 months ago Simpleheat 822 You can use the API provided by these libraries to not only draw but also animate whatever you created. Because of this it is easy to make compound drawing objects with their own instance . It offers built-in animation or adds text to images in different shape, colors and fonts. The Chart.js API is fairly simple and well-documented. It can render all three graphics options (SVG, Canvas, WebGL). As of this writing it's currently in v2.2.1 and has a pretty large base of contributors. 4. 1. JavaScript library for drawing complex canvas graphics using React. Two.js. Paper.js. This means that the look of the web site can be customised flexibly in dependence of stored data. About the role of the frontend developer PhoriaJs is designed to render web-based motion effects using HTML5 canvas elements. A commercial toolkit, Rappid, is available, that implements all the aspects of a diagramming application. Chart.js is an open-source JavaScript library for making HTML-based charts. Dygraphs is an open-source JavaScript charting library best suited for extremely large data sets. Link. It is mainly for the Ruby developers but JavaScript version is available too and that is why it is listed here. Combined Topics. Credit card number formatting, phone number formatting (i18n js lib separated for each country to reduce size), date formatting, numeral formatting, custom delimiter, prefix and block pattern, CommonJS/AMD mode, ReactJS component, AngularJS directive (1.x), and . The developers can also search for other JavaScript libraries but one of the most popular JavaScript library used by most developers is the D3.js. Parameters 6 and 7 define the coordinates at which you want to draw the top-left corner of the cut-out portion of the image, relative to the top-left corner of the canvas. It comes with great features like legend support, negative . Pinterest. The Chart.js API is fairly simple and well-documented. It is also able to target all three graphics options in modern browsers: SVG, Canvas and WebGL. Dygraphs. 3. Anime's built-in staggering system makes complex follow-through and overlapping animations simple. 8. It is interactive out of the box, with pinch and zoom support even on mobile devices . Here you will find JavaScript libraries for vector drawing, drag-and-drop, tooltips, and image rotating. React Table is an open-source, lightweight, extensible data table for React applications. React-vis. Raphal is a small JavaScript library that should simplify your work with vector graphics on the web. There's a ton of documentation to help you, and once you get past the learning curve, there's not much you cannot accomplish using this library. RaphalJavaScript Library. Anime.js. It's built using Ember CLI and uses Git, Node.js, npm, and Yarn. JointJS core library is open source. The charts can be powered by static historical data sets, or living data that continuously updates in real time. It is mainly for the Ruby developers but JavaScript version is available too and that is why it is listed here. Finally, draw a line from the previous point to the point (x,y) by calling the lineTo(x,y) method. Kendo UI is the ultimate collection JavaScript UI components, including libraries for jQuery and Angular as well as Vue and React. drawing-library x. javascript x. svg x. Raphal uses the SVG W3C Recommendation and VML as a base for creating graphics. D3.js JavaScript Chart libraries can be used to draw a simple line and bar . It makes things simpler for HTML document manipulation and traversal, animation, event handling, and Ajax. It works with CSS properties, SVG, DOM attributes, and JavaScript Objects. While there's no way to draw new shapes using this library, it offers a variety of ways to animate pre-made shapes . Two.js is strictly focused on drawings rather than graphs or charts. The Paper.js library is another free and open source solution for people who want to draw using JavaScript. It's used by websites like Business Insider and Kiplinger. The library gives you the option to use its own version of JavaScript, called PaperScript. 1. Chart.js is a much lighter product than HighCharts and doesn't offer quite as much choice. Thanks to its lightweight, the library ensures fast rendering and high performance. Developers can create and populate objects on canvas, like geometrical shapes or images and pictures. Second, move the drawing cursor to the point (x,y) without drawing a line by calling the moveTo(x, y) . MxGraph is an interactive JavaScript HTML 5 diagramming library. 19.Chartkick.JS. It's goal is to provide an adapter that will make drawing vector art compatible cross-browser and easy. jQuery. My Favorite 5 JavaScript Canvas Libraries - HTML5. The most important reason people chose Paper.js is: Objects in Paper make it easy to extend parent objects and run constructor functions without having to worry about JavaScript prototypal inheritance. DOJO toolkit. 5. It works with CSS properties, SVG, DOM attributes, and JavaScript Objects. This allows data to be better understood at a glance and can help to uncover trends or patterns that might not be apparent from looking at data in tabular form. Chart.js is a much lighter product than HighCharts and doesn't offer quite as much choice. In this blog post , we list out some of the popular JavaScript drawing Vis.js. One of its unique features is its ability to animate and customize charts to fit the experience . Chartikck.js is another simple solution for rendering charts in the web pages. An animation-focused library, Anime.js makes it easy to produce complex animations that overlap on a page or depend upon a specific user action. Almost all of the conceptual node-link interactions are built in, including automatic link routing and node/link layout. react-konva. . Drawing a shape is rather straightforward but creating detailed oriented animations is a much more complicated procedure. This library is a powerful HTML5 canvas library which allows drawing complex shapes or gradients. It's one of the simplest visualization libraries for JavaScript, and it features support for line, bar, scatter, doughnut, pie, radar, area, and bubble charts. Two.js is strictly focused on drawings rather than graphs or charts. 4.6K. Chartikck.js is another simple solution for rendering charts in the web pages. User can change. Vis.js is a very versatile parent library of other sub-libraries including networking, timeline, 2d, and 3d visualization capabilities. Accepted values are 'marker', 'polygon', 'polyline', 'rectangle', 'circle', or null. Smoothie Charts can be helpful, if you are dealing with stream real-time data. In today's world, people are struggling more and more with the problem of scattered attention. Chartkick.js works well with Google charts, chart.js and Highcharts. A full feature set, documentation, the library itself and other useful . In my project we are trying to implement a UI that displays default configuration of the electrical switch panel with electrical components like Braker, Split Bus, Timer clock etc. Pts.js Awesome Open Source. Two.js is an open-source JavaScript library for 2D drawings. Three.js. 07. The HTML5 <canvas> element is used to draw graphics, on the fly, via scripting (usually JavaScript ). Twos.js comes into its own when handling 2D animation (Image credit: Two.js) Not to be confused with D3.js, two.js is an open-source JavaScript library for two-dimensional drawing on the web. Polymaps is a free JavaScript library for creating dynamic and interactive maps. Paper.js. GraphicsJS, our powerful JavaScript drawing library that we open-sourced last year, has recently got an update to version 1.2.0.It is the next best news of 2017, a great addition to winning a Devies Award with GraphicsJS for the category "JavaScript Technologies" and to the 7.13.0/7.13.1 releases of our JS/HTML5 charting solutions AnyChart, AnyStock, AnyMap, and AnyGantt. Paper.js is ranked 2nd while Fabric.js is ranked 7th. Data analysts can handle large data sets and provide an excellent user experience by using this JavaScript library. Awesome Open Source. If the developer wants to have the full control over the charts, then he needs to consider using D3.js in his application. Chart.js uses canvas instead of SVG. Author Scott Murray teaches you the fundamental concepts and methods of D3, a JavaScript . 3. Drawing a shape is rather straightforward but creating detailed oriented animations is a much more complicated procedure. It can render all three graphics options (SVG, Canvas, WebGL). A drawing mode of null means that the user can interact with the map as normal, and clicks do not draw anything. svgweb. LightGl offers you with a lot of control over your codebase. Anime.js. Cleave.js has a simple purpose, to help you format input text content automatically. Besides the usual cartography from OpenStreetMap, CloudMade, Bing, etc., itworks with image-based and vector-tiled maps by providing a quick display of multi-zoom datasets over maps, and supports a variety of visual presentations. 2) DHTMLX Diagram. Chart.js. jQuery is free and open-source software with a license from MIT. Glimmer is a great library that helps with UI components and DOM rendering. DHTMLX Diagram is a JavaScript library with ample customization and configuration possibilities that allows building cross-browser diagrams of various types and any scale much faster. DOJO comes with a rich set of APIs and modules. React + Canvas = Love. The JavaScript library for modern SVG graphics. DHTMLX Diagram is a handy JavaScript diagramming library that allows you to add well-structured and interactive diagrams and org charts to your web app. Best JavaScript Libraries. Anime.js is a lightweight JavaScript animation library with a simple, yet powerful API. Chartkick.js works well with Google charts, chart.js and Highcharts. Drawing; SVG; . It was built in 2006 by John Resig at BarCamp NYC. MIT. Dygraphs is an open-source library that is regarded as one of the industry's quickest chart rendering libraries. Anime's built-in staggering system makes complex follow-through and overlapping animations simple. dc.js. Chart.js uses canvas instead of SVG. The library uses canvas to handle its drawing animations. jQuery is a classic JavaScript library that's fast, light-weight, and feature-rich. JavaScriptDeveloper rating: WMS Javascript Library NVD3. An animation-focused library, Anime.js makes it easy to produce complex animations that overlap on a page or depend upon a specific user action. A comparison of the 10 Best JavaScript 3D Libraries in 2022: 3dwayfinder-angular, aspose3dcloud, app3d-three-template, react-native-particles-webgl, angular-map-editor and more Java. It is a simple framework for drawing charts of time series data on a web page, built on top of the D3 library. Let's get . Raphal. 4. ApexCharts.js earned its reputation for featuring customization options that let you tweak your charts to adapt to various screen sizes without worrying about extra styling. Because they are JavaScript libraries, you can easily use them with web frameworks like React, Angular, or Vue as well. Explore the top JavaScript Visualization Libraries and select the best JavaScript graphics library for visualizing data, creating charts and graphs, etc: This tutorial explains data visualization with JavaScript charting and graphics libraries to visualize data coming from an external source, like an API or a database. react-konva. Kendo UI. ApexCharts is a data visualization library that aims to be easy to use while still providing advanced customization options for more experienced developers. 7. 7. Let's start this list of JavaScript animation libraries with Anime.js. Answer (1 of 3): Have a look at GoJS GoJS is a JavaScript library for creating powerful, interactive graphs. Cleave.js has a simple purpose, to help you format input text content automatically. A renderer agnostic two-dimensional drawing api for the web. Many Eyes. Extra Literally Canvas. SigmaJS. Glimmer. Flot. Progress Software. . Steep learning curve. This library also works well with multiple charts. Paper.js is an open-source JavaScript-based library that gives you the tools to create amazing graphics on the canvas. Paper.js. So it is becoming more and more important to present information in a structured, interesting, and well-designed way, especially if you have a complex business application.Presenting huge chunks of data in a standard spreadsheet to analyze or to study is . D3.js is a very extensive and powerful graphics JavaScript library. Quickly build eye-catching, high-performance, responsive web applications--regardless of your JavaScript framework choice. Core libraries ( p5.sound) are part of the p5.js distribution, while contributed libraries are developed, owned, and maintained by members of the p5.js community. Canvas has several methods for drawing paths, boxes, circles, characters, and . Explore. 1. Anime.js. The library uses canvas to handle its drawing animations. Anime.js. The library uses canvas to handle its drawing animations. It is similar to JavaScript but makes working with the library a bit easier. Three.js tops this list of JavaScript animation libraries with 60K+ stars on GitHub. The best JavaScript animation libraries Here's a list of JavaScript animation libraries that you can use to add some awesome-looking animations to your website: 1. Updated 2 weeks ago, 41 contributors. Working from a single powerful . Atrament.js is a tiny JS library for beautiful drawing and handwriting on the HTML Canvas, it enables the user to draw smooth, natural drawings and handwriting on the HTML canvas using a touchpad or the mouse. Follow through animations made easy. There are a lot of free libraries that use technologies like the HTML5 canvas element and SVG to draw whatever you want in browsers. Are you a Web developer and looking for the drawing libraries in JavaScript ?. Updated 3 months ago, 29 contributors. Data visualization is the process of transforming data into a graphical representation. GitHub Stars. Where should . While there's no way to draw new shapes using this library, it offers a variety of ways to animate pre-made shapes . Browse The Most Popular 2 Javascript Svg Drawing Library Open Source Projects. Most of these work in a . The <canvas> element is only a container for graphics. It supports undo and redo . There are two options for you to create graphics using the library. LightGL.js. Touch device users, explore . Flotr JavaScript Plotting Library. Drawing; Pushed 2 weeks ago. D3 goes well beyond typical charting libraries, including many other smaller technical modules such as axes, colors, hierarchies, contours, easing . The DrawingManager's drawing mode, which defines the type of overlay to be added on the map. TypeScript Definitions: Built-In. Image Source. Two.js is an open-source JavaScript library for 2D drawings. React Table: A Collection of Custom React Hooks. JavaScript toolkit for creating interactive time series graphs. MIT. Link. Vue & Canvas - JavaScript library for drawing complex canvas graphics using Vue. There are two options for you to create graphics using the library. With that flexibility comes increased complexity. Credit card number formatting, phone number formatting (i18n js lib separated for each country to reduce size), date formatting, numeral formatting, custom delimiter, prefix and block pattern, CommonJS/AMD mode, ReactJS component, AngularJS directive (1.x), and . $899 2 Reviews. Because of its complexity, most people write 3D graphics code using a third party JavaScript library such as Three.js, PlayCanvas, or Babylon.js. JavaScript library for drawing complex canvas graphics using React. There are two options for you to create graphics using the library. However, its primary focus is vector based drawings instead of raster images. Here's a classic JS library for graphics manipulation and SVG scripting. DOJO is a commonly used open-source library of JavaScript.

Mollie Miles Ken Miles Wife Death, Deformed Philodendron Leaves, Georgetown Guyana Crime Rate, Hawaii Permit Test Requirements, Denver Vs San Diego Crime Rate, Mon Fils Ne Demande Pas Pour Aller Au Toilette, Pipestone Manitoba Land For Sale, What Gas Stations Accept Venmo Qr Code, Postgres Insert Timestamp With Timezone, Nsw Jmo Recruitment 2021 Dates, Qustodio Time Limits Not Working, Estrategia De Compras Bimbo,

what are the best javascript drawing libraries

Privacy Settings
We use cookies to enhance your experience while using our website. If you are using our Services via a browser you can restrict, block or remove cookies through your web browser settings. We also use content and scripts from third parties that may use tracking technologies. You can selectively provide your consent below to allow such third party embeds. For complete information about the cookies we use, data we collect and how we process them, please check our office word instagram
Youtube
Consent to display content from Youtube
Vimeo
Consent to display content from Vimeo
Google Maps
Consent to display content from Google
Spotify
Consent to display content from Spotify
Sound Cloud
Consent to display content from Sound